summaryrefslogtreecommitdiffstats
path: root/src/Server/CMakeLists.txt
diff options
context:
space:
mode:
Diffstat (limited to 'src/Server/CMakeLists.txt')
-rw-r--r--src/Server/CMakeLists.txt16
1 files changed, 11 insertions, 5 deletions
diff --git a/src/Server/CMakeLists.txt b/src/Server/CMakeLists.txt
index 22a7826..b9bffa1 100644
--- a/src/Server/CMakeLists.txt
+++ b/src/Server/CMakeLists.txt
@@ -1,10 +1,16 @@
-add_subdirectory(RequestHandlers)
-add_subdirectory(Requests)
-
include_directories(${INCLUDES})
-add_library(Server
+mad_library(Server
+ export.h
+
+ RequestHandlers/ConnectionRequestHandlerGroup.cpp RequestHandlers/ConnectionRequestHandlerGroup.h
+ RequestHandlers/DaemonRequestHandlerGroup.cpp RequestHandlers/DaemonRequestHandlerGroup.h
+ RequestHandlers/UserRequestHandlerGroup.cpp RequestHandlers/UserRequestHandlerGroup.h
+
+ Requests/CommandRequest.cpp Requests/CommandRequest.h
+ Requests/DaemonStateUpdateRequest.cpp Requests/DaemonStateUpdateRequest.h
+
Application.cpp Application.h
ConnectionManager.cpp ConnectionManager.h
)
-target_link_libraries(Server ServerRequestHandlers ServerRequests Common)
+target_link_libraries(Server Common)